3. Overview

iot-benchmark is a tool for benchmarking IoTDB against other databases and time series solutions.

Databases currently supported:

4. Main Features

iot-benchmark's features are as following:

  1. Easy to use: iot-benchmark is a tool combined multiple testing functions so users do not need to switch different tools.
  2. Various data ingestion and testing mode:
    1. Generate periodic time series data according to the configuration and insert and query directly.
    2. Write the generated data to the corresponding location on the disk.
    3. Load data from the generated data set generated in the disk, and write and query.
    4. Perform correctness verification tests on data and query results respectively.
  3. Testing report and result: Supporting storing testing information and results for further query or analysis.
  4. Visualize test results: Integration with Tableau to visualize the test result.

5.2. Working modes of iot-benchmark

The name of mode BENCHMARK_WORK_MODE The content of mode
Conventional test mode testWithDefaultPath Supports mixed loads of multiple read and write operations
Generate data mode generateDataMode Benchmark generates the data set to the FILE_PATH path
Write mode of verification verificationWriteMode Load the data set from the FILE_PATH path for writing, currently supports IoTDB v0.12 and v0.13
Query mode of verification verificationQueryMode Load the data set from the FILE_PATH path and compare it with the database. Currently, IoTDB v0.12 and v0.13 is supported

5.3. Build of iot-benchmark

You can build iot-benchmark using Maven, running following command in the root of project:

mvn clean package -Dmaven.test.skip=true

This will compile all versions of IoTDB and other database benchmark. if you want to compile a specific database, go to the package and run above command.

After, for example, you can go to /iot-benchmark/iotdb-0.13/target/iot-benchmark-iotdb-0.13, and run ./benchmark.sh to start iot-benchmark.

The default configuration file is stored under iot-benchmark/iotdb-0.13/target/iot-benchmark-iotdb-0.13/conf, you can edit config.properties to complete the configuration, please note that you need Adjust the DB_SWITCH parameter in the configuration file to the database you need to be tested. 6.1. Write of Conventional test mode(Single database)

This short guide will walk you through the basic process of using iot-benchmark.

6.1.1. Configure

Before starting any new test case, you need to config the configuration files config.properties first. For your convenience, we have already set the default config for the following demonstration.

Suppose you are going to test data ingestion performance of IoTDB. You have installed IoTDB dependencies and launched a IoTDB server with default settings. The IP of the server is 127.0.0.1. Suppose the workload parameters are:

+--------------------------+------------+--------------+-------------+------------+--------------------+--------+
| Measurement/StorageGroup | tag/device | field/sensor | concurrency | batch size | point interval(ms) |  loop  |
+--------------------------+------------+--------------+-------------+------------+--------------------+--------+
|            10            |    50      |      500     |     20      |    100     |        200         |  10000 |
+--------------------------+------------+--------------+-------------+------------+--------------------+--------+

Notice: Under this configuration, the total timeseries number is deivce * sensor = 25,000, the number of data points in each timeseries is batch size * loop = 20,000, total data points is deivce * sensor * batch size * loop = 500,000,000. According to 16bytes of each data point, the total raw data size is 8G.

edit the corresponding parameters in the config.properties file as following:

HOST=127.0.0.1
PORT=6667
DB_SWITCH=IoTDB-013-SESSION_BY_TABLET
BENCHMARK_WORK_MODE=testWithDefaultPath
OPERATION_PROPORTION=1: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0
GROUP_NUMBER=10
DEVICE_NUMBER=50
SENSOR_NUMBER=500
CLIENT_NUMBER=20
BATCH_SIZE_PER_WRITE=100
POINT_STEP=200
LOOP=10000

Currently, you can edit other configs, more config in config.properties

The output contains overall information of the test including:

  • Main configurations
  • Total elapse time during the test
  • Time cost of schema creation
    • okOperation: successfully executed request/SQL number for different operations
    • okPoint: successfully ingested data point number or successfully returned query result point number
    • failOperation: the request/SQL number failed to execute for different operations
    • failPoint: the data point number failed to ingest (for query operations currently this field is always zero)
    • throughput: equals to okPoint / Test elapsed time
    • Detailed parameter description
  • The latency statistics of different operations in millisecond
    • SLOWEST_THREAD is the max accumulative operation time-cost among the client threads

All these information will be logged in logs directory on client server.

If you want to write data out of order, you need to modify the following properties of the config.properties file:

# Whether write out of order data
IS_OUT_OF_ORDER=true
# Out-of-order write mode, currently there are 2 types as follows
# POISSION Out of order mode according to Poisson distribution
# BATCH Batch insert out of order mode
OUT_OF_ORDER_MODE=BATCH
# Proportion of data written out of order
OUT_OF_ORDER_RATIO=0.5
# Is the time stamp of equal length
IS_REGULAR_FREQUENCY=true
# Poisson distribution expectation and variance
LAMBDA=2200.0
# The maximum value of the random number of the Poisson distribution model
MAX_K=170000

Note:

When okOperation is smaller than 1000 or 100, the quantiles P99 and P999 may even bigger than MAX because we use the T-Digest Algorithm which uses interpolation in that scenario.

6.5. Use system records of conventional test mode (single database)

IoTDB Benchmark allows you to use a database to store system data during the test, and currently supports the use of CSV records.

6.5.1. Configure

Suppose your IoTDB server IP is 192.168.130.9 and your test client server which installed iot-benchmark has authorized ssh access to the IoTDB server. Current version of information recording is dependent on iostat. Please make sure iostat is installed in IoTDB server.

Configure config.properties Suppose you are using the same parameters as in Write of conventional test mode. The new parameters you should add are TEST_DATA_PERSISTENCE and MONITOR_INTERVAL like:

TEST_DATA_PERSISTENCE=CSV
MONITOR_INTERVAL=0
  1. TEST_DATA_PERSISTENCE=CSV means the test results save as a CSV file.
  2. INTERVAL=0 means the server information recording with the minimal interval 2 seconds. If you set INTERVAL=n then the interval will be n+2 seconds since the recording process require least 2 seconds. You may want to set the INTERVAL longer when conducting long testing.

6.7. Generate data mode

6.7.1. Configure

In order to generate a data set that can be reused, iot-benchmark provides a data set generation mode, and the data set is generated to FILE_PATH for subsequent use in the correctness write mode and correctness query mode.

For this, you need to modify the following configuration in config.properties:

BENCHMARK_WORK_MODE=generateDataMode
# Data set storage location
FILE_PATH=data/test
DEVICE_NUMBER=5
SENSOR_NUMBER=10
CLIENT_NUMBER=5
OPERATION_PROPORTION=1: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0:0
# The number of batches contained in each data file
BIG_BATCH_SIZE=100

Note: The FILE_PATH folder should be an empty folder. If it is not empty, an error will be reported and the generated data set will be stored in this folder.

6.10. Dual database mode

In order to more conveniently and quickly complete the correctness verification, iot-benchmark also supports dual database mode.

  1. For all the test scenarios mentioned above, unless otherwise specified, dual databases are supported. Please start the test in the verification project.
  2. For the relevant test scenarios for correctness verification below, all must be run in dual database mode, and currently only supports iotdb-0.12, iotdb-0.13 and timescaledb.

In order to complete the dual database configuration, you need to make the following modifications to config.properties:

# Double-write mode only supports comparison between different databases, and does not support double-write in different versions of the same database
IS_DOUBLE_WRITE=true
# Another written database, the current format is {name}{-version}{-insert mode} (note-number). For all reference values, please refer to the README file
ANOTHER_DB_SWITCH=TimescaleDB
# The host of another written database
ANOTHER_HOST=127.0.0.1
# The port of another database to write to
ANOTHER_PORT=5432
# The username of another database to write to
ANOTHER_USERNAME=postgres
# The password of another database to be written, if it is multiple databases, it must be consistent
ANOTHER_PASSWORD=postgres
# The name of another written database
ANOTHER_DB_NAME=postgres
# Another Token used for database authentication is currently limited to InfluxDB 2.0
ANOTHER_TOKEN=token
# Whether to compare the query result sets in the two databases
IS_COMPARISON=false
# Whether to compare the point-to-point data between the two databases
IS_POINT_COMPARISON=false

6.13. Correctness function query mode (dual database comparison)

In order to verify the correctness of the database query more efficiently, iot-benchmark provides to complete the correctness verification by comparing the difference of the data query results between the two databases.

Notice:

  1. Before performing this test, please use the regular test mode write (dual database) above to complete the database write.
  2. The value of LOOP cannot be too large to satisfy: LOOP(query) * QUERY_INTERVAL(query) * DEVICE_NUMBER(write) <= LOOP(write) * POINT_STEP(write)

9. Perform Multiple Tests Automatically

Usually a single test is meaningless unless it is compared with other test results. Therefore we provide a interface to execute multiple tests by one launch.

9.1. Configure routine

Each line of this file should be the parameters each test process will change(otherwise it becomes replication test). For example, the 'routine' file is:

LOOP=10 DEVICE_NUMBER=100 TEST
LOOP=20 DEVICE_NUMBER=50 TEST
LOOP=50 DEVICE_NUMBER=20 TEST

Then it will serially execute 3 test process with LOOP parameter are 10, 20 and 50, respectively.

NOTE: You can change multiple parameters in each test with format like 'LOOP=20 DEVICE_NUMBER=10 TEST', unnecessary space is not allowed. The key word 'TEST' means a new test begins. If you change different parameters, the changed parameters will remain in next tests.

9.2. Start

After configuring the file 'routine', you can launch the multi-test task by startup script:

> ./rep-benchmark.sh

Then the test information will show in terminal.

NOTE: If you close the terminal or lose connection to client machine, the test process will terminate. It is the same to any other cases if the output is transmit to terminal.

Using this interface usually takes a long time, you may want to execute the test process as daemon. In this way, you can just launch the test task as daemon by startup script:

> ./rep-benchmark.sh > /dev/null 2>&1 &

In this case, if you want to know what is going on, you can check the log information by command as following:

> cd ./logs
> tail -f log_info.log
